On 14:38, Dizzy wrote: > On Friday 19 May 2006 13:42, Lorin Scraba wrote: > > On 13:31, Claudiu Cismaru wrote: > > > > ALSA dmix plugin: > > > > > > > > http://alsa.opensrc.org/index.php?page=DmixPlugin > > > > http://alsa.opensrc.org/index.php?page=intel8x0 > > > > > > Nu functioneaza, daca un oss deschide /dev/dsp cand un alsa > > > acceseaza placa... trebuie ca aplicatiile sa foloseasca ALSA. > > > Invers merge (cred, n-am incercat). Sau aoss, dar nu functioneaza > > > cu skype si cu flash :( > > > > Alsa ofera si emulare pentru oss. Invers nu exista intr-adevar. > > Problema e ca emularea oss din alsa nu foloseste dmix plugin and stuff > (nu are cum, vezi in continuare). Deci trebuie cumva sa faci > aplicatia sa foloseasca API nativ alsa (si asta incearca aoss sa > faca, face catch pe open /dev/dsp si pe I/O pe acel fd apoi incercand > sa le converteasca in call-uri in alsalib, pt ca conceptul de > pluginuri este implementat la nivelul alsa-lib si nu in kernel unde > este emulatorul alsa de oss).
Am inteles. Danke. One thing - se pot captura apeluri de sistem in user-space ? sau aoss vb ceva cu codul alsa din kernel ? Poa' gasesc vreun workaround daca inteleg mai bine cum functioneaza. -- + Lorin + BOFH excuse #335: the AA battery in the wallclock sends magnetic interference _______________________________________________ RLUG mailing list [email protected] http://lists.lug.ro/mailman/listinfo/rlug
